Iron Mountain Road: 17 Miles, 314 Curves, 14 Switchbacks, 3 Pigtails, and 3 Tunnels . Iron Mountain Road is a demanding 17-mile scenic drive located in the Black Hills of South Dakota, featuring 314 curves, 14 switchbacks, 3 tunnels, and 3 pigtails (turns that loop over their own road, allowing the road to climb rapidly). South Dakota Tourism, Brittany Schoenfelder, Johnny Sundby Photography ...Of the recorded production of 34,694,552 troy ounces of gold mined in South Dakota through 1971, about 90 percent has come from Precambrian ore bodies in the Homestake mine at Lead in the northern Black Hills. Most of the rest has come from ore deposited in the Deadwood Formation (Cambrian) by hydrothermal replacement during early Tertiary …

It is only about a 1.5-2 hour drive from the Black Hills. So it is a lot to do …The Black Hills National Forest has 30 campgrounds with more than 682 individual sites. A majority of the campgrounds are operated by a concessionaire, Forest Recreation Management, Inc. About half of the campgrounds have on-site hosts. Electricity, sewer, and water hook-ups and showers are not available. Elk are found primarily in the Black Hills; however, other populations can be found scattered across the prairie landscapes of South Dakota. Currently, the Black Hills elk population consists of over 6,000 Rocky Mountain elk. Only South Dakota residents are eligible to apply for and receive an elk license in South Dakota.
